Casual and colloquial Mongolian expressions used in everyday speech, not typically taught in textbooks. Front: the Mongolian word or phrase in Cyrillic with a romanization. Back: English meaning.

- За (Za)
- Okay, alright (common filler and agreement particle)
- Гоё (Goyo)
- Cool, awesome (casual praise)
- Сайхан шүү (Saikhan shüü)
- That's nice, you know (shüü adds casual emphasis)
- Хөөх (Khöökh)
- Wow, hey (exclamation of surprise)
- Яахав (Yaakhav)
- Whatever, oh well (casual resignation)
- Тэгье (Tegye)
- Alright then, let's do that (casual agreement)
- Мэдэхгүй ээ (Medekhgüi ee)
- I dunno (casual, drawn-out 'I don't know')
- Ямар хөгжилтэй вэ! (Yamar khögjiltei ve!)
- How fun!
- Найз минь (Naiz min')
- My friend, buddy (casual address)
- Гайхалтай шүү дээ (Gaikhaltai shüü dee)
- That's amazing, you know (casual emphasis)
- Их сонин байна (Ikh sonin baina)
- That's really interesting (casual)
- За явъя (Za yav'ya)
- Okay, let's go (casual)
- Үнэн үү? (Ünen üü?)
- Really? Is that true? (casual)
- Тийм үү? (Tiim üü?)
- Right? Isn't that so? (casual tag question)
- Ямар ч асуудалгүй (Yamar ch asuudalgüi)
- No problem at all (casual reassurance)
